titleOfInvention |
Pouch Film for Secondary Battery |
abstract |
The present invention relates to a pouch film for a secondary battery, which is used as a packaging material for a secondary battery, and is characterized in that the barrier layer formed of a metal thin film is prevented from diffusing the electrolyte to reduce the adhesive strength between the barrier layer and the sealant layer, And the reliability and stability of the apparatus are reduced. To this end, the present invention provides an electrode assembly comprising: an outermost base layer (11) for protecting the electrode assembly from external impact; A sealant layer (14) having thermal adhesiveness and attached to the electrode assembly; And a barrier layer (12) formed of a metal thin film to maintain mechanical strength and disposed between the base layer (11) and the sealant layer (14), wherein the barrier layer (12) And a high-order fault layer (13) disposed between the layers (14) to prevent diffusion of the electrolyte into the barrier layer (12). |
